Model your digital marketing agency in Brixx – see how quickly your finances can make sense!

  • Project Setup

    • Project name : Digital Marketing Agency
    • Time period : Monthly (ideal for tracking client retainers and project-based work)
    Setup
    digital marketing project name in Brixx
  • Income Components

    Component: Client Revenue

    Sub-components:

    • Monthly Retainers (Ongoing client contracts):Client A – £5,000/monthClient B – £3,500/monthClient C – £2,500/month
    • Project-Based Income (One-off marketing campaigns):Website Development – £8,000 per project (average 2 per quarter)PPC Advertising Campaigns – £3,000 per project (average 3 per month)SEO Audit & Strategy – £2,000 per project (average 5 per quarter)
    • Commission from Ad Platforms – £500/monthReferral Fees for Partnered Services – £1,000/month

    Component: Additional Income

    Sub-components:

    • Training & Consultation Fees – £2,000/month
    • White-Label Services for Other Agencies – £4,000/month
    Income
    digital marketing agency income component example
  • Expenditure Components

    Component: Operational Costs

    Sub-components:

    • Salaries & Wages:Marketing Director – £6,000/monthAccount Managers (2) – £4,500 each/monthSEO Specialist – £3,500/monthPPC Manager – £4,000/monthGraphic Designer – £3,000/monthCopywriter – £2,800/month
    • Freelancer Costs (extra support for large projects) – £3,000/month
    • Ad Spend (client campaigns) – £20,000/month (reimbursed by clients)
    • Software Subscriptions:SEO Tools (Ahrefs, SEMrush, Moz) – £500/monthDesign Tools (Adobe Suite, Canva) – £100/monthPPC Management Software – £300/monthCRM & Project Management (HubSpot, Monday.com) – £200/month

    Component: Administrative Costs

    Sub-components:

    • Office Rent – £3,500/month
    • Utilities & Internet – £500/month
    • Legal & Accounting Fees – £2,000/year
    • Insurance (Professional Indemnity & Business) – £1,000/year
    • Marketing & Sales (Own Promotion) – £2,500/month

  • Scenario Planning in Brixx

    Client Retention Rates

    • Model revenue impact of a 5%, 10%, or 20% client churn.

    Ad Spend Efficiency

    • Test scenarios with increasing or decreasing client ad budgets.

    New Service Offerings

    • Simulate adding a new service, like influencer marketing or video production.

    Economic Downturn Impact

    • Forecast cash flow if marketing budgets shrink during a recession.
    Scenarios
    digital marketing agency scenario planning example
  • Dashboard & Reporting

    Cash Flow Report

    • Tracks monthly revenue vs. operational costs.

    Profit & Loss Statement

    • Highlights total income, expenses, and profit margins.

    Balance Sheet

    • Shows growing business value, including assets and liabilities.

    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):

    • Client Lifetime Value (CLV)
    •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C)
    • Revenue per Employee
    • Return on Ad Spend (ROAS)
